Boas Práticas de Segurança em Aplicações Web
A segurança em aplicações web é essencial para proteger dados, usuários e sistemas contra ataques digitais. Pequenas falhas podem causar grandes prejuízos.
Hoje em dia, praticamente toda empresa depende de aplicações web para operar.
Por isso, proteger sistemas contra vulnerabilidades se tornou uma das habilidades mais importantes no desenvolvimento de software.
Na prática, segurança web significa criar aplicações capazes de resistir a ataques e proteger informações sensíveis.
Por que a segurança web é importante?
Aplicações inseguras podem ser exploradas por criminosos digitais.
Proteção digital
Aplicações web armazenam informações importantes diariamente.
Dados de clientes, senhas, pagamentos e documentos precisam ser protegidos corretamente.
- Evita vazamento de dados
- Protege contas de usuários
- Reduz riscos financeiros
- Evita invasões e fraudes
Segurança deixou de ser opcional em sistemas modernos.
Use autenticação segura
O login é uma das áreas mais críticas de qualquer aplicação.
Autenticação forte
Senhas fracas facilitam ataques e invasões.
- Use hash de senhas
- Implemente autenticação em dois fatores
- Evite armazenar senhas em texto puro
- Defina políticas de senha segura
Quanto mais forte o sistema de autenticação, menor o risco de acesso indevido.
Proteja contra injeção de código
Ataques de injeção estão entre os mais perigosos da internet.
SQL Injection
Hackers tentam inserir comandos maliciosos em formulários e URLs.
Isso pode permitir acesso indevido ao banco de dados.
- Use queries parametrizadas
- Valide entradas de usuários
- Evite concatenar SQL manualmente
- Filtre dados recebidos
Boas validações reduzem drasticamente vulnerabilidades.
“Segurança não é um recurso extra. É parte essencial do software.”
— CybersecurityBoas práticas essenciais
Pequenos cuidados fazem grande diferença.
🔒 HTTPS
Use HTTPS para criptografar dados entre usuário e servidor.
🧹 Validação
Nunca confie totalmente nos dados enviados pelo usuário.
📦 Atualizações
Mantenha frameworks e bibliotecas atualizados constantemente.
🚨 Logs
Monitore acessos suspeitos e atividades incomuns no sistema.
Principais ameaças em aplicações web
Alguns ataques aparecem frequentemente em sistemas vulneráveis.
| Ameaça | Objetivo | Impacto |
|---|---|---|
| SQL Injection | Manipular banco de dados | Roubo de informações |
| XSS | Executar scripts maliciosos | Roubo de sessão |
| CSRF | Executar ações sem consentimento | Alterações indevidas |
| Brute Force | Descobrir senhas | Invasão de contas |
| Malware | Comprometer sistemas | Danos e espionagem |
| Phishing | Enganar usuários | Roubo de credenciais |
Como aumentar a segurança do sistema
Segurança exige manutenção constante.
Proteção contínua
- Realize testes de segurança
- Implemente backups automáticos
- Monitore vulnerabilidades
- Controle permissões de acesso
- Use autenticação segura
- Proteja APIs corretamente
- Crie políticas de segurança
Segurança eficiente depende de prevenção e monitoramento constante.
Por que empresas valorizam segurança web?
Falhas de segurança podem gerar enormes prejuízos.
Impacto empresarial
Empresas modernas investem cada vez mais em segurança digital.
Profissionais que entendem segurança possuem grande destaque no mercado.
- Proteção de dados
- Confiabilidade do sistema
- Redução de riscos
- Prevenção de ataques
- Maior confiança dos usuários
Aplicações seguras fortalecem reputação e credibilidade da empresa.
Aplicações seguras protegem usuários e empresas
Segurança web é uma responsabilidade essencial no desenvolvimento moderno. Utilizar boas práticas reduz vulnerabilidades, evita ataques e ajuda a construir sistemas mais confiáveis, estáveis e profissionais.
0 Comentários